| Generel |
Size |
Medium to large in size |
|
Haed |
Shape |
Round and massive, well balanced, very broad skull |
| Forehead |
Rounded |
| Cheeks |
Full |
| Nose |
Short, broad, with a definite stop, but not a snub nose, the
nose bridge and the nose leather must be wide. Nostrils well
open, allowing free and easy passage of air. Stop to be between
the eyes, neither above the upper eyelid no below the lower
eyelid |
| Chin |
Strong |
|
Jaws |
Broad and powerful |
| Expression |
Nice open |
|
Ears |
Shape |
Small, round-tipped, well tufted |
| Placement |
Set very wide apart and rather low on the head |
|
Ears |
Shape |
Large, round and open, set wide apart
|
| Color |
Brilliant and expressive, as described in the appropriate color variety, but
pure in color |
| Neck |
|
Short and strong |
| Body |
Structure |
Cobby, low on legs, broad chest, massive shoulders and back, well
muscled |
|
Legs |
|
Short, thick and strong |
| Paws |
Large and round, firm, tufts between the toes are preferred |
| Tail |
|
Short and well furnished, slightly rounded tip,
but in proportion to the length of the body
|
| Coat |
|
Dense, plushy and soft in texture, stands out from the body,
Because it is dense, it does not lie flat on the body.
Slightly longer than that of the British,
but not so long, that the coat flows
|
